Bioequivalence Study in Healthy Subjects

This study is designed as a Phase-I, 2-period, cross-over, randomised, open-label, single centre study to determine bioequivalence of a single 32 mg dose of the proposed commercial oral suspension of candesartan cilexetil (1 mg/mL) and a single 32 mg dose of the candesartan cilexetil oral suspension (1.6 mg/mL) used in the paediatric program.

Inclusion criteria

  • Provision of informed consent prior to any study specific procedures
  • Body mass index (BMI) 19-27 kg/m2 calculated from height and weight at the Screening visit
  • Clinically normal physical findings including ECG and safety laboratory values at the Screening visit and on Day -1 of each treatment period, including negative results for drugs-of-abuse, alcohol, Hepatitis B, Hepatitis C and HIV.

Exclusion criteria

  • History of significant mental, cardiac, renal, hepatic or significant gastrointestinal disease (that may affect the rate and extent of absorption of the IP), as judged by the Investigator
  • Any condition which could modify the absorption of the IPs
  • Previous randomisation of treatment in the present study
  • History or symptoms and signs of ongoing severe allergic disease/hypersensitivity

Treatment and study plan

Candesartan cilexetil

Drug

Formulation:Oral suspensionStrength:1 mg/mLDose: 32 mg, single dose

Primary outcomes

  1. PK (Candesartan cilexetil)

    Time frame: Collected at pre-dose and at selected time points; 0.5, 1, 2, 3, 4, 6, 8, 10, 12, 24, 30 and 36 hours post-dose

Secondary outcomes

  1. Safety variables (adverse events, ECG, vital signs, safety laboratory)

    Time frame: During the whole treatment period
